About This Audiobook
What Remains Is Hope weaves a poignant tapestry of four young cousins' lives against the backdrop of early 20th-century Germany. Narrator Deborah Kosnett's emotive performance brings each character's story to life with remarkable authenticity and depth, making this audiobook an immersive journey through love, loss, and resilience. The narrative seamlessly blends historical accuracy with a deeply personal touch, creating a unique blend that will captivate listeners from start to finish.
